Astyanax varzeae is a small headwater characin endemic to the Rio da Várzea drainage in the upper Rio Iguaçu basin of Paraná, Brazil, where it inhabits clear, lightly flowing streams over stone, sand, and vegetative debris. Described by Abilhoa and Duboc in 2007 from the rio São João and assessed by the IUCN as Least Concern, it is naturally infrequent within its narrow range and has attracted little attention in the aquarium hobby — making it far better known to ichthyologists working the Iguaçu basin than to aquarists.

Taxonomy & naming

Astyanax varzeae was formally described by Vinicius Abilhoa and Luiz Fernando Duboc in 2007 in the journal Zootaxa (volume 1587, pages 43–52). The holotype (MHNCI 11688, 3.5 in SL) was collected from the rio São João, a headwater affluent of the rio da Várzea in the upper rio Iguaçu basin, state of Paraná, Brazil, at approximately 25°55′S 49°10′W. Eschmeyer's Catalog of Fishes lists the valid name as Astyanax varzeae Abilhoa & Duboc, 2007, with the authority unparenthesised because the species was described in Astyanax and remains there.

The species belongs to Astyanax, the largest genus in Characidae and one of the most species-rich vertebrate genera in the Neotropics, with members spread across Central and South America from Mexico to Patagonia. Placement within the genus is retained on morphological and geographic grounds; the broad paraphyly of Astyanax sensu lato is well documented but a stable, comprehensive revision has not yet been published. Within the upper Iguaçu basin, A. varzeae represents one of several endemic or near-endemic characins associated with the headwater systems above the dramatic Iguaçu Falls, which act as a long-standing biogeographic barrier between the upper and lower portions of the basin.

Morphology

Astyanax varzeae is a slender, moderately compressed characin reaching a maximum recorded standard length of 3.5 in (approximately 3.5 in SL) based on the holotype; FishBase records 3.5 in SL as the maximum. The body plan is typical for small Astyanax — a fusiform profile suited to active swimming in clear headwater streams, with a blunt snout, a terminal mouth, and the adipose fin characteristic of Characidae.

Fin-ray counts from the original description are: dorsal ii, 9 rays; anal iii–iv, 15–20 rays. These meristic details, together with details of coloration and proportion documented by Abilhoa and Duboc in the type series, distinguish A. varzeae from congeners in the same basin. Coloration in life and in preserved specimens follows the generally silvery, laterally compressed pattern common to small Astyanax, though precise colour notes beyond what the original description records are not well documented in the published literature. No sexual dimorphism was observed in the type series.

Habitat

The species is endemic to the rio da Várzea headwaters in the upper rio Iguaçu basin, Paraná, Brazil. Fieldwork associated with the original description characterised its habitat as clear headwater streams with light to moderate current, a substrate of stones and sand, and moderate accumulations of vegetative debris. This is a classic upper-basin rheophilic environment in the southern Atlantic Forest region of Brazil, characterised by cool to warm tropical temperatures, good oxygenation from current, and clear water reflecting the largely intact catchment conditions at the time of collection.

FishBase classifies A. varzeae as a tropical freshwater, benthopelagic species, indicating that it occupies both the water column and areas near the substrate. The upper Iguaçu basin above the falls is a biogeographically isolated system, and its headwater streams support a suite of small-bodied endemic fishes that have evolved in relative isolation. The IUCN notes that A. varzeae is naturally infrequent and not particularly abundant within its range, which adds ecological vulnerability to its already restricted distribution.

Feeding

No detailed dietary study of Astyanax varzeae has been published, and specific gut-content data are not available in the sources consulted. The species is placed within Astyanax, whose members are broadly opportunistic omnivores taking small invertebrates — insect larvae, microcrustaceans, and terrestrial insects — as well as algae, diatoms, and plant material depending on season and local food availability.

The headwater stream habitat, with its stone and sand substrate and vegetative debris, supports a benthos rich in aquatic invertebrates, and small Astyanax in similar environments typically exploit this resource alongside surface-fallen terrestrial material. In the absence of species-specific feeding data, it is reasonable to infer a generalised omnivore diet consistent with the genus and habitat, but aquarists and researchers should treat detailed dietary claims for this species with appropriate caution.

Mating

No field observations or laboratory studies of mating behaviour in Astyanax varzeae have been published. The original description notes that no sexual dimorphism was observed in the type series, which makes field identification of sexes by external characters unreliable. Like most Astyanax, the species is almost certainly a broadcast spawner with no pair bond and no parental care, spawning over suitable substrate or vegetation with eggs and sperm released simultaneously into the water column.

In Astyanax generally, males may school and pursue females during spawning events, with courtship reduced to close following and nudging rather than elaborate display. Spawning behaviour in the wild is likely tied to seasonal cues — rainfall, temperature shifts, and photoperiod changes associated with the southern Brazilian spring and early summer — though no phenological data for A. varzeae specifically are on record.

Breeding

Astyanax varzeae has not been bred in the aquarium or studied reproductively in the laboratory, and no captive-breeding account appears in the published or hobbyist literature. Based on the biology of Astyanax as a genus, the expected mode is egg-scattering open-water or substrate spawning, with small adhesive or semi-adhesive eggs deposited among fine-leaved plants, algal mats, or over gravel, and no parental care whatsoever — adults will consume eggs if given the opportunity.

In congeners such as Astyanax fasciatus and related small species, fecundity is moderate to high and the eggs hatch within 24–48 hours at tropical temperatures, with free-swimming fry appearing a day or two later. Fry are typically tiny and require fine first foods. Given the species' rarity in captivity, any successful breeding would represent a meaningful contribution. The cooler to moderate water temperatures of its headwater stream habitat may be important for triggering conditioning and spawning.

In the aquarium

Astyanax varzeae is essentially absent from the aquarium hobby. It is not a species found in the ornamental trade and is unlikely to be encountered outside of the scientific collecting context. Its small maximum size of around 3.5 in SL and its presumed omnivore diet and schooling behaviour would in principle make it manageable in a species or community aquarium, but no husbandry notes exist against which to calibrate expectations.

Aquarists interested in upper Iguaçu endemics should be aware that import of wild specimens may be subject to Brazilian export regulations, and that the species' naturally low abundance and restricted range make wild collection inadvisable from a conservation standpoint. Should captive specimens become available through scientific or specialised channels, the approach for most small Astyanax would apply: a well-oxygenated aquarium with gentle to moderate current, clear water, a mixed diet of live, frozen, and prepared foods, and a school of six or more individuals to reduce stress and encourage natural behaviour.

Conservation

Astyanax varzeae is assessed as Least Concern (LC) on the IUCN Red List, with the assessment conducted by the Instituto Chico Mendes de Conservação da Biodiversidade (ICMBio). The assessment acknowledges that the species is endemic to the rio da Várzea in the upper rio Iguaçu basin of Paraná, Brazil — a restricted range — but concludes that no significant threats are currently identified sufficient to warrant a higher category of concern. The species is described as naturally infrequent within its range.

The upper Iguaçu basin has experienced pressure from agriculture, water abstraction, and urban expansion in Paraná, and the Atlantic Forest streams that feed it have been substantially modified across much of the state. Headwater specialists with limited distributions are intrinsically vulnerable to these pressures even when not immediately threatened. While the current LC assessment reflects the best available evidence, the combination of restricted range, natural rarity, and regional land-use intensification suggests that continued monitoring of the rio da Várzea headwaters and the fish communities they support is warranted.
